/*
* 某个目录下,多个文件重命名;
* 例如:
* "E:/zz/picture/"目录下的xxx.jpg qqq.jpg zzz.jpg ......
* 重命名为 0.jpg 1.jpg 2.jpg ......
* */
public class FileRename {
public static void main(String[] args) {
String str1 = "E:/zz/picture/";
File dir1 = new File(str1); //目录;
File[] files = dir1.listFiles(); //该目录下所有文件存入数组;
for (int i = 0; i < files.length; i++) {
System.out.println(files[i]); // "E:/zz/picture/xxx.jpg/"
File file = new File(str1 + i + ".jpg"); // "E:/zz/picture/i.jpg/"
files[i].renameTo(file);
}
}
}
某个目录下,多个文件重命名
最新推荐文章于 2024-10-08 15:07:49 发布